2000 tracker park brake
My park brake lever pulls up and when released there is no resistance to pulling it up again. Brakes drag. It doesn`t get used much in summer. Do the cables usually stick or is it inside the drums where the problem is? It seems to me that the pivots inside the drum may be the culprit. And then how to get the drums off?
Use a 8mm bolt to remove the front rotors and rear drums, you will see
the threaded bolt holes. The 8mm bolt will push off the rotor and drum.
Could be they are rusted up...
